About Jocelyn A. Hollander

Jocelyn A. Hollander is a scholar working on Gender Studies, Health and Public Administration, having authored 27 papers that have together received 2.1k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Sexual Assault and Victimization Studies (13 papers), Sports, Gender, and Society (7 papers) and Intimate Partner and Family Violence (7 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Gender Studies (866 citations), Health (438 citations) and Sociology and Political Science (1.2k citations). Jocelyn A. Hollander has collaborated with scholars based in United States and Canada. Frequent co-authors include Rachel L. Einwohner, Judith A. Howard, C. J. Pascoe, Charlene Y. Senn, Victoria L. Banyard, Christine A. Gidycz, Katie M. Edwards, Lindsay M. Orchowski, Hava Rachel Gordon and Leonard Beeghley. Their work appears in journals such as Contemporary Sociology A Journal of Reviews, Social Forces and Journal of Marriage and the Family.
